Episode Summary: In the final installment of our three-part series on digital banking infrastructure, host Francis McInerney and moderator Robert Braathe tackle the elephant in the room: the silent threat tokenization poses to the U.S. dollar's global reserve status. Analyzing BNY Mellon’s Digital Transfer Agency framework alongside the rollout of nanoscale data centers, Francis and Robert examine why monetary policymakers and political leaders remain silent in the face of an unprecedented structural shift. The discussion covers: The Looming Currency Question: How global tokenization and multi-jurisdictional digital settlement engines bypass traditional fiat frameworks and dilute national currency control. Institutional Ignorance vs. Inaction: Why the Federal Reserve, Congress, and executive leadership are largely silent on the rapid shift toward blockchain-backed fungible tokens. The Death of National Debt Monopolies: How cross-border tokenized liquidity removes the structural necessity for foreign central banks to absorb ballooning national debt. Preparing for the Sovereign Shift: What enterprise leaders and financial institutions must do to navigate a fragmented, multi-token global settlement landscape.
